Abstract

Virtual enterprise is a temporary network of independent companies or enterprises that can quickly bring together to fulfill a value-added task. With the development of Web service technologies, the enterprise business systems can be encapsulated as Web services. Establishing a virtual enterprise is actually a process of Web services composition. As more and more Web services are available, many Web services with different quality of service (QoS) can be found for tasks of the composite Web service. Thus, a significant research problem in Web service composition is how to select the correct Web services for tasks such that the composite Web service gives the best overall quality. In this paper, we propose an approach to achieve Web services selection efficiently with excellent comprehensive quality. Firstly, a comprehensive evaluation model based on generic QoS (GQoS) and domain QoS (DQoS) of composite Web service is established. Secondly, a novel optimization algorithm named culture max–min ant system (C-MMAS) is constructed to solve the problem of Web service selection based on DGQoS. Simulations show that when used in Web service selection, C-MMAS is better than ant colony optimization algorithm and MMAS in efficiency.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call